Coronavirus means tenants asked to agree to apartments without viewings

1:51 min

The coronavirus pandemic is making life tough for potential tenants deciding on whether to agree to a new apartment, as many have to do so without first viewing the property in person, Swedish Radio reports.

Housing agencies contacted in Stockholm, Gothenburg and Malmö all said that landlords were mostly not holding viewings at the moment.

That means many people who have spent as long as a decade or more waiting for the opportunity to take a rent controlled apartment have to make their decision without properly seeing the place they're being asked to judge.
